From b9f17bbc33fd80befd314c9c4dce3800c3d8148c Mon Sep 17 00:00:00 2001 From: Étienne Loks Date: Thu, 4 Oct 2018 21:59:28 +0200 Subject: Allow to disable CSRF check for testing purpose --- example_project/settings.py | 8 ++++++++ 1 file changed, 8 insertions(+) (limited to 'example_project') diff --git a/example_project/settings.py b/example_project/settings.py index a76134746..553ea52f9 100644 --- a/example_project/settings.py +++ b/example_project/settings.py @@ -261,11 +261,19 @@ DOT_BINARY = "" TEST_RUNNER = 'ishtar_common.tests.ManagedModelTestRunner' +DISABLE_CSRF_CHECK = False # for testing purpose + try: from local_settings import * except ImportError, e: print('Unable to load local_settings.py:', e) +if DISABLE_CSRF_CHECK: + MIDDLEWARE.insert( + 'ishtar_common.middleware.DisableCsrfCheck', + MIDDLEWARE.index('django.middleware.csrf.CsrfViewMiddleware') + ) + TABLE_COLS = {} # allow to overload table col settings on extra module COL_LABELS = {} -- cgit v1.2.3